Lottery Department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Lottery Department in the United States is $87,612.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$42. Salaries at Lottery Department typically range from $76,900 to $99,429 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Sioux Falls?

Understanding the cost of living near Sioux Falls is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Lottery Department.
Sioux Falls' Cost of Living Index is approximately 90.5 (9.5% less expensive than US average; 3.0% less than SD average). Largest SD city, financial/healthcare hub, affordable housing. SAM b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from Lottery Department,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$900 - $1,400+ A significant portion of Lottery Department sal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$110 - $200 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$30 (SAM mon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$390 - $570 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$350 - $650+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$370 - $680+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,150 - $3,500+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
